Marina is super friendly and will talk to you (vocal) to see how your day was. Her favorite pastimes include chasing wand toys, crinkle balls, and snuggling. She greets people at the door and loves to be petted and held. She will most definitely let you know how much you missed when you leave. She is an excellent stress monitor; intervening with rubs and snuggles from the sweetest kitty you could ever ask for.  Marina is also great with other cats, so she will fit in with a multi-feline household. Actually, this gorgeous gal would be a perfect match for any cat lover. If that is you, make sure to meet Marina soon! She’s ready to be your best friend now. You’ll instantly fall for Marina’s sweet face and lovable personality, she is shy at first but will warm up pretty quickly. 

Our adoption fees are $75.00 for any kitty 6 months of age or older. $85 for kittens under 6 months of age. Included in each adoption: age appropriate shots, microchip, and spay/neuter surgery. All kitties are litterbox trained.
